Hi Guys,

Sorry been a while since my last post and the H120 has been neglected recently.

Looking for some help, currently when I try to start the car the ignition comes on but as soon as you try turn the engine it clicks and the ignition goes dead. It is as if a fuse has blown but it hasn't, if you wait a good while the power comes back but does the same thing if you try start it.

Any help much appreciated.

Sounds like a bad/loose connection on battery/earth, check all main power leads and earth connections. Is the battery fully charged?

That helped managed to trace it to an earth leakage, Many Thanks!
